Velvet Confidence in Burgundy
This look is pure drama in the best way possible. The deep burgundy velvet suit is cut sharp and sleek, paired with a black shirt and matching tie that give it a moody, modern edge. The addition of black loafers with subtle gold details and a neatly folded pocket square makes the whole outfit feel refined yet daring. The chandelier backdrop only amplifies the regal effect.
I adore how bold this outfit feels without being flashy. Velvet has such a luxurious texture, and when it’s done in burgundy, it’s impossible not to notice. To me, this is the kind of outfit that says old money elegance but with a confident twist that feels so elevated and unforgettable.

Pinstripes with a Bold Tie

The classic pinstripe suit gets a fresh energy here. This three-piece look is anchored by a charcoal grey base, a crisp white shirt, and a bold burgundy tie that pops against the neutral tones. Brown leather shoes and a pocket square finish the outfit with all the right old money details.
What I like most about this is how it feels timeless but not stuffy. The pinstripe is such a heritage pattern, but the bold tie gives it personality. It feels like the kind of outfit that commands respect while still letting him express a bit of flair.

Emerald Green with Black Accents

This outfit is pure richness. The emerald green velvet blazer with satin lapels is paired with an all-black base of shirt, trousers, and loafers. It’s the perfect example of how one bold color choice can elevate an entire look into something unforgettable.
I absolutely love how this feels polished yet daring. Green is not a color every man can pull off, but here it looks completely natural and luxurious. To me, this outfit says refined, powerful, and a little mysterious in the best way possible.
